In a world often dominated by excess, minimalism has emerged as a refreshing antidote. This trend is not merely about decluttering spaces but represents a profound lifestyle shift toward valuing quality over quantity. Today, we explore why minimalism is being embraced as the new luxury trend, capturing the hearts and minds of people yearning for authenticity amidst a barrage of consumerism.

At the core of minimalism lies the belief that less is more. In an era where our lives are filled with distractions and overwhelming choices, stripping back to the essentials serves as a powerful act of self-care. Minimalism offers clarity, allowing us to focus on what truly matters—relationships, experiences, and personal growth. This shift has breathed new life into the concept of luxury, realigning it with substance rather than mere possessions.
One of the most significant factors fueling the rise of minimalism is the changing value system among consumers. As the millennial and Gen Z generations come into their own, they are rewriting the rules of luxury. Instead of clinging to logos or ostentatious displays of wealth, they seek authenticity and sustainability. This inclination has led to a profound appreciation for artisanal craftsmanship and ethical practices over mass production and fast fashion. Luxury brands have taken note of these shifting tides. Many are adopting minimalist aesthetics and sustainable practices to align themselves with the values of a conscious consumer base. Households are now seeing their living spaces transform into sanctuaries—streams of sunlight illuminating thoughtfully chosen decor, with thoughtful designs enhancing both function and beauty. Brands focus on high-quality materials, timeless design, and responsible sourcing, showcasing that true luxury is about investment pieces that stand the test of time rather than fleeting trends.
The significance of mindful consumption cannot be overstated. In a world overwhelmed by fast fashion and throwaway culture, minimalism inspires individuals to pause and reflect before making purchases. This ask is not a practice of deprivation but rather an invitation to savor each acquisition. When we choose quality over quantity, the items we own become imbued with deeper meaning. A single, beautifully crafted piece can spark joy in ways that multiple superficial items simply cannot.
Additionally, the environmental consciousness intertwined with minimalism cannot be overlooked. As awareness of our planet’s fragility grows, consumers are increasingly aware of the environmental impact of their choices. Minimalism advocates for a reduction in waste and a more thoughtful approach to consumption. This philosophy aligns perfectly with the notion of luxury becoming synonymous with sustainability. Brands that incorporate eco-friendly materials and transparent supply chains resonate deeply with those who have a vested interest in preserving the environment for future generations.

The psychological benefits of minimalism further enhance its appeal. A cluttered environment can lead to a cluttered mind. By choosing minimalism, individuals often experience reduced stress levels and enhanced overall well-being. The serene, uncluttered spaces facilitate mindfulness, allowing for reflection and relaxation. As people increasingly prioritize mental health, the minimalist lifestyle provides a refuge from the chaos of everyday life.
Minimalism also reflects a shift toward experiences over possessions. Today’s luxury is defined not by what you own but by what you experience. In this context, lavish vacations, gourmet dining, and the pursuit of hobbies take precedence over accumulating material goods. This not only enriches lives but also fosters deeper connections with others, as experiences often create lasting memories shared with family and friends.
Furthermore, the minimalist lifestyle has adaptations across various aspects of life, from home decor and fashion to technology and personal finance. Each realm offers opportunities to embrace minimalism’s principles, leading to a more intentional existence. The trend has gained traction in the workplace, too, where companies are adopting minimalistic designs in office spaces to enhance creativity and productivity.
In summary, minimalism has emerged as the new face of luxury, resonating powerfully with those who crave authenticity. It symbolizes a departure from superficiality and an embrace of a purposeful life, a trend that brands and consumers alike are happy to champion. By prioritizing quality, sustainability, and memorable experiences, minimalism allows individuals to create spaces and lives rich in meaning.
Ultimately, as we navigate the complexities of modern living, minimalism encourages us to reflect and recalibrate, asking the essential questions of what brings us joy and fulfillment. As this movement continues to grow, it fundamentally reshapes our understanding of luxury—not as an accumulation of things but as a conscious journey toward a more meaningful existence.
